400-680-8581
欢迎访问:路由通
中国IT知识门户
位置:路由通 > 资讯中心 > 软件攻略 > 文章详情

excel怎么提取图片数字(Excel提取图片数字)

作者:路由通
|
259人看过
发布时间:2025-05-19 05:49:27
标签:
在数据处理与分析领域,Excel作为广泛使用的电子表格软件,其功能已远超基础数据计算与整理范畴。随着数字化进程加速,从图像中提取数字信息成为许多行业(如财务审计、工程数据分析、电商运营等)的迫切需求。Excel本身并未直接提供图像识别功能,
excel怎么提取图片数字(Excel提取图片数字)

在数据处理与分析领域,Excel作为广泛使用的电子表格软件,其功能已远超基础数据计算与整理范畴。随着数字化进程加速,从图像中提取数字信息成为许多行业(如财务审计、工程数据分析、电商运营等)的迫切需求。Excel本身并未直接提供图像识别功能,但通过结合光学字符识别(OCR)技术、VBA编程、第三方插件或外部工具联动,可实现从图片中提取数字并结构化呈现的目标。本文将从技术原理、操作流程、工具选择、效率对比等八个维度,系统解析Excel提取图片数字的实现路径与优化策略。

e	xcel怎么提取图片数字

一、OCR技术原理与Excel集成方式

光学字符识别(OCR)是提取图片数字的核心技术支持。Excel可通过两种途径整合OCR能力:一是调用微软Office自带的图片文字提取功能(需Windows 10及以上系统),二是借助第三方OCR引擎(如Tesseract、ABBYY)。前者操作简便但仅支持英文/数字识别,后者需通过VBA或Python脚本调用API接口。例如,使用Python的Pytesseract库结合Excel的xlwings模块,可批量处理图片并返回数字结果。

二、VBA宏开发自定义提取流程

对于复杂场景(如多格式数字、特殊符号干扰),编写VBA宏可实现定制化处理。核心逻辑包括:1)遍历指定文件夹内的图片文件;2)调用系统OCR组件或外部API;3)解析返回文本并筛选数字;4)将结果写入工作表。需注意VBA对64位系统的兼容性限制,且代码需处理OCR结果中的换行符、空格等异常情况。

三、Power Query数据清洗与转换

Power Query可通过“从图片”功能导入图片元数据,但无法直接提取文字。需结合OCR预处理后,将结果加载至查询编辑器。通过拆分列、筛选数据类型等操作,可快速剔除非数字内容。例如,使用Text.Select函数提取字符串中的数字片段,再通过Number.FromText转换为数值类型,最终合并至主表。

四、Python脚本与Excel自动化联动

Python的openpyxl库可读写Excel文件,结合OCR工具形成完整流水线。典型流程为:1)遍历目标文件夹图片;2)使用Pillow库调整图片尺寸/灰度;3)调用Tesseract OCR提取文本;4)正则表达式匹配数字;5)将结果写入Excel指定单元格。此方法适合处理海量图片,但需配置Python环境及安装相关依赖包。

五、第三方插件与工具对比

工具类型代表产品准确率免费版限制适用场景
Office自带OCRMicrosoft Office约85%(纯数字)仅支持英文/数字简单发票/表格
专业OCR软件ABBYY FineReader98%+无批量限制需付费复杂版式文档
开源解决方案Tesseract+Pytesseract90%-95%编程能力用户

六、移动端与云端OCR服务

移动端APP(如Google Keep、Microsoft Lens)可快速拍摄并提取数字,但需手动复制粘贴至Excel。云端服务(如阿里云OCR、百度AI)提供API接口,支持高并发处理,但涉及数据传输延迟与隐私合规问题。例如,通过Zapier连接阿里云OCR与Google Sheets,可自动同步识别结果,适合团队协作场景。

七、数据校验与错误处理机制

OCR结果可能存在误识别(如“0”与“Q”混淆),需建立校验流程:1)设置阈值过滤异常值(如负数、超长数字);2)对比历史数据相似性;3)人工复核标记疑问项。可使用Excel的条件格式功能,将置信度低于90%的结果标红,并通过数据验证工具限制输入范围。

八、性能优化与效率提升策略

优化方向具体措施效果提升
图片预处理统一转为灰度图、调整对比度降低OCR误识率30%+
批量处理多线程并行处理图片文件夹处理速度提升5倍
缓存机制保存已识别结果避免重复计算减少50% API调用次数

从技术成熟度看,Office自带OCR适合轻度需求,专业软件与编程方案则面向复杂场景。VBA与Python的结合可平衡灵活性与效率,但需投入学习成本。实际选择时需权衡数据量、准确率要求、操作便捷性等因素。例如,财务部门处理标准化票据可采用ABBYY+Excel模板,而研发部门分析设备日志则更适合Python自动化脚本。未来随着AI技术的发展,Excel内置智能识别能力或将进一步升级,但跨平台协作与隐私保护仍是关键挑战。

相关文章
excel2007行高怎么设置(Excel2007行高设置)
Excel 2007作为经典办公软件,其行高设置功能在数据可视化和报表呈现中占据重要地位。该功能不仅支持手动拖拽、精确数值输入等基础操作,还提供自动适配、批量处理等高级特性,能够满足多场景下的排版需求。相较于早期版本,Excel 2007通
2025-05-19 05:49:25
336人看过
excel怎么按照日期排序(Excel日期排序)
在数据处理与分析领域,Excel凭借其强大的日期识别能力与灵活的排序功能,成为管理时间序列数据的首选工具。通过日期排序,用户可快速重构数据逻辑,挖掘时间维度下的规律。然而实际操作中,日期格式混乱、数据残缺、多表头干扰等问题频发,导致排序结果
2025-05-19 05:49:26
241人看过
抖音直播怎么关底下字(抖音直播关弹幕)
抖音直播作为当前主流的直播形式之一,其底部字幕(包括弹幕、礼物特效、购物车提示等)的显示效果直接影响观众体验与主播控场能力。关闭或调整底部字幕需要综合考虑平台规则、技术实现、观众互动需求及直播场景适配性。以下从操作路径、功能限制、替代方案、
2025-05-19 05:49:15
48人看过
怎么快速找微信群(微信群快速查找)
在移动互联网时代,微信群作为重要的社交与信息传播载体,其价值日益凸显。无论是商务合作、兴趣交流还是资源获取,快速找到目标微信群已成为许多用户的刚性需求。然而,微信生态的封闭性使得群组搜索存在天然壁垒,传统方式效率低下且精准度不足。本文将从八
2025-05-19 05:49:04
338人看过
微信怎么加附近的人(微信添加附近人)
微信作为国民级社交应用,其“附近的人”功能自2013年上线以来,始终是用户拓展线下社交的重要入口。该功能通过LBS(基于位置服务)技术,将地理距离转化为社交纽带,打破了传统线上社交的虚拟壁垒。随着移动互联网的发展,微信不断优化该功能的体验与
2025-05-19 05:48:55
374人看过
怎么和陌生女孩微信聊天(微信搭讪技巧)
在数字化社交时代,微信已成为陌生人建立联系的重要渠道。如何通过文字交流打破陌生感、建立吸引力,是许多男性面临的难题。与陌生女孩微信聊天的核心在于平衡主动与克制,既要展现真实个性,又要避免过度冒犯。本文将从八个维度深入剖析聊天策略,结合多平台
2025-05-19 05:48:44
115人看过